Update on Luke

It has been a busy spring and early summer for all of us at The Luke Pier Foundation. We finished the softball tournament in May and are happy to announce that we raised over $2,000.00 for our cause! Thank you to all of our supporters and teams. And a special thank-you to our sponsors, Community One Bank, Piedmont Natural Gas and Boatsman, Gillmore & Associates!

Luke had another appointment at Johns Hopkins a couple of weeks ago. He received good news about the aortic aneurysm (dilated aortic root) - it is still a good size for his body size and age! They want to continue monitoring him, of course, but he is okay for the time being.

Luke will need a different kind of surgery within the next 12 months, though. He will return to Johns Hopkins to undergo the Nuss procedure. Some people who have connective tissue disorders also develop pectus excavatum (or sunken chest). They want to perform the operation on Luke before he gets much older. Because he is still young (he's 15 now), his bones are still pliable and will adapt to the operation much better than if they were to postpone it. We are thrilled that he will have the opportunity to fix his chest and cannot wait to see the results. We will let everyone know more as the surgery gets closer.

What a day we had!

We had a successful tournament on Saturday, May 3, 2008. It's hard to believe it's over, after so many weeks & months of planning. We estimate that 275 people came out to watch & play in our 1-day tournament, which is definitely more than last year!

We had 14 teams play this year (10 men's & 4 co-ed's), & it was a day filled with some really great softball. There were some glitches because two of the teams didn't show up, but we learned a lot about what to do next time & will be ready for it if it happens again. We want to say a special thank-you to all of the men's teams that were so patient & flexible with us as we configured the new brackets!

In all, we raised approximately
$6,300.00 - not bad for our 2nd tournament! We feel like each one will be better, & we can't wait for the next one. We do welcome your suggestions, so please send any suggestions to info@thelukepierfoundation.org!
